Streaking Yellowjackets win two more

The Yellowjacket softball team won a pair of games on Tuesday.

Plain and simple, the Yellowjacket softball team is rolling. On Tuesday in Fort Myers, Fla., the Yellowjackets won a pair of close games against East Coast opponents to remain unbeaten in Florida and push their winning streak to seven games.

Yellowjackets 4, Brockport State 2

Offense was at a premium in the day's first game, with both the Yellowjackets and Golden Eagles knocking out just four hits, so they Yellowjackets took advantage of all of the opportunites coming their way to earn the win.

After two scoreless innings, Brockport drew first blood, scoring their only two runs of the game in the top of the third inning.

The Yellowjackets tied it in the bottom half of the inning, getting things going before Brockport recorded an out. Kristen Haider (Dassel, Minn./Dassel-Cokato), Elle Niemela (Cokato, Minn./Dassel-Cokato), and Melissa Clark (Carlton, Minn./Carlton) all reached base to start the inning. With the bases full, Haley McNeil (Hill City, Minn./Hill City) reached on an error, scoring Haider with the Yellowjackets' first run. Katie Wilke (Baraboo, Wis./Baraboo) came up next and grounded out, scoring Niemela to tie the game at 2-2.

In the bottom of the fourth Britnee Blake (Superior, Wis./Superior Senior) reached on an error, stole second, went to third on a fly out, and scored on a wild pitch to give the Yellowjackets their first lead of the day. They then added an insurance run in the bottom of the sixth, and again it was due to a wild pitch. This time it was Sally Linzmeier (Valders, Wis./Valders) coming home, to give the Yellowjackets a 4-2 advantage.

Starter Nicolle Gross (Coleraine, Minn./Greenway) got stronger as the game went on and put the Golden Eagles down in order in the seventh, to preserve the win. Gross gave up just two unearned runs in seven innings, walking three and striking out three to improve her record to 7-2 on the season.

Blake, Niemela, Clark, and Linzmeier had the hits for the Yellowjackets.

Yellowjackets 3, UMASS-Dartmouth 2

The second game of the day was another tight one, with the teams combining for just ten hits and five runs.

In the top of the third inning the Yellowjackets got on the board thanks to some shoddy defense from the Corsairs. With two outs in the inning Haider struck out swinging, only to reach base on an error by the catcher. Blake came across to score on the same play, giving the Yellowjackets a 1-0 lead.

It went to 2-0 in the fourth when Taylor Johnson (Superior, Wis./Superior Senior) led off with a single and scored two hitters later on a Sasha Fjeran (Two Harbors, Minn./Two Harbors) double.

UMASS-Dartmouth cut the lead in half with a run in the bottom of the fourth, but the Yellowjackets got that run back in the top of the sixth, and again were helped along by defensive errors. Fjeran walked with one out and after being sacrificed to second, moved to third on a wild pitch. Linzmeier then reached on an error, and Fjeran scored the two-out run to give the Yellowjackets a two-run lead.

The Corsairs weren't about to go away quietly, however, mounting a threat in the bottom of the seventh inning. They pushed a run across and, with one out, put the tying run on second, only to have Yellowjacket pitcher Sarah Hendrickson (Duluth, Minn./Denfeld) induce a game-ending double-play to secure the win.

Hendrickson pitched a complete game to pick up the win, improving to 4-2 on the season. Hendrickson allowed two runs (one earned) on five hits over seven innings. She walked one and struck out five.

Five different players had one hit in the game for the Yellowjackets.

The Yellowjackets (11-4) will enjoy a day off in Florida before returning to action on Thursday, March 20 when they will take on the University of New England of Portland, Maine and St. Joseph's College out of Brooklyn, N.Y.
